No Registration button was created by Kathleen Watson
I'm just learning to use Event Booking. I can't seem to get a Register button for my event. There is only an "Invite Friend". Where should it be?

@Kathleen: Please don't post your site admin account to a public forum in the future
I checked your site and found out the reason of the error. It happens because you set "Registration Start Date" to a future date (2015-05-01), so the register button is not available (it will only be available from Registration Start Date if you enter the data)
In this case, I just removed the registration start date and the buttons are showing now
